About the Team

The SMB Sales team is focused on scaling efficient, high-quality sales execution across a range of commercial motions, including Inbound, Outbound, API Sales, Channel, and SDR. We partner closely with Sales Leadership, Revenue Operations, Finance, Enablement, Program Management, and external vendor partners to build scalable operating models that support growth while maintaining a high bar for performance and customer experience.

About the Role

As a Senior Vendor Manager, SMB Sales, you will own performance across our outsourced SMB Sales vendor network.

This is not a traditional vendor management role. We’re looking for a performance-focused operator who can drive large-scale sales execution through vendor partners, rather than someone primarily focused on vendor relationship management.

You will own regional and site-level performance across Tier 1 partners, with responsibility for sales performance, quality, forecasting, governance, operational readiness, and vendor leadership accountability across multiple sales motions.

You’ll work at the intersection of Sales Leadership, Revenue Operations, Finance, Enablement, Program Management, and external vendor executives. You will help ensure the machine performs: surfacing issues early, creating accountability, and driving the operating rigor needed to deliver consistently strong outcomes at scale.

In this role, you will

  • Own regional and site-level performance across revenue, pipeline, conversion, productivity, quality, and other key sales metrics.
  • Inspect sales funnel health and diagnose whether performance gaps are driven by quality, execution, routing, enablement, staffing, or process issues.
  • Surface underperformance early, diagnose the underlying drivers, and drive urgency around corrective action.
  • Build clear corrective action plans with vendor leadership, establish measurable outcomes, and ensure strong follow-through.
  • Lead Weekly Business Reviews, Monthly Business Reviews, and Quarterly Business Reviews with vendor partners, ensuring governance forums drive decisions, not just reporting.
  • Build and maintain scorecards that make sales performance, quality, operational health, and risk visible.
  • Hold vendor leadership accountable for frontline management quality, coaching effectiveness, staffing discipline, and execution rigor.
  • Own regional adoption of global playbooks, QA frameworks, and operating standards, using quality trends, call reviews, calibration outputs, and conversion analysis to identify opportunities for improvement.
  • Identify recurring operational failure modes and partner cross-functionally to solve systemic issues while maintaining a high bar for customer experience.
  • Own forecast quality, pipeline discipline, and risk inspection across assigned regions, building a consistent inspection cadence across motions and partners and pressure-testing vendor forecasts against activity, pipeline, and expected outcomes.
  • Translate complex operational and performance signals into clear business narratives and recommendations for senior leadership.
  • Monitor new-hire ramp, certification outcomes, productivity curves, and overall vendor readiness before launching new motions, regions, or major process changes.
  • Partner with Enablement, Revenue Operations, and Program Management to close readiness gaps and manage capacity against forecasted demand and business priorities.
  • Help redefine vendor operations for an AI-native sales environment, using automation, AI-enabled workflows, and scalable operating systems to improve seller productivity, forecasting accuracy, quality inspection, execution speed, decision-making, and performance visibility.
